Commiphora ancistrophora

Family: Burseraceae


What it is like

A shrub or small tree. It grows 5 m tall. The branches can be slender and drooping. The bark can peel in papery flakes. The small branches have ridges along them. The leaves have 3-9 leaflets. The leaflets are 0.3-3.2 cm long by 0.1-2 cm wide.


Where it is found

It is a tropical plant.

Countries/locations it is found in

Africa, Djibouti, East Africa, Ethiopia


How it is used for food

Edible parts

Fruit, seeds
